Muscler's Guide to Videonics
Muscler's Guide to Videonics is the debut album of Tracy + the Plastics, released in 2001 on Chainsaw Records.

Track listing
- "City" – 1:56
- "Ooo!" – 2:34
- "Arcade Suicide" – 1:56
- "Bury the Hair" – 1:42
- "At the Gold" – 0:16
- "Diamond Center" – 2:44
- "(We Met the) Queerion" – 1:08
- "Dio" – 1:48
- "Ain't Never Gonna Die" – 2:29
- "Film" – 2:14
- "Bear (Attacking)" – 2:38
- "The Myth of the Front" – 3:05
